Location

The Point Brisbane Hotel sits in the exclusive inner city village of Kangaroo Point, surrounded by the Brisbane River and close to the CBD. Guests can quickly access the city heart via a brief ferry ride. The hotel's proximity to the Kangaroo Point Green Bridge enhances opportunities for exploration.

Rooms

The hotel offers 201 spacious rooms and suites, all showcasing sweeping views of the city skyline. Deluxe Guest Rooms and Junior Suites provide a choice for both leisure and work stays. Each room includes 24-hour room service and dedicated concierge support to enhance convenience.

Family-Friendly Offerings

The Point Brisbane Hotel provides a Children's Package tailored for young guests, transforming suites into cozy, child-friendly spaces. This package includes a charming teepee tent, child-themed pillows, a cuddly hotel kangaroo mascot, and various books. Families can enjoy additional comforts for memorable stays together.

Dining and Entertainment

Dining at the hotel's Lamberts restaurant includes breakfast options to energize the start of the day. Eagles Nest Brisbane, the 12th floor rooftop bar, offers cocktails and tapas while providing views of the Brisbane area. The hotel also hosts exclusive seasonal events for guests to enjoy.

Wellness and Recreation

The Point Brisbane Hotel features an outdoor lap pool, perfect for relaxation after a busy day. Guests can maintain their fitness routines in the gymnasium. Opportunities for walking and cycling along the Brisbane River ensure guests stay active during their stay.

Property information and rules
Check-in
from 14:00-23:59
Check-out
until 12 pm
Guest Parking
Private parking is possible on site at AUD 25 per day.
Internet
Wireless internet is available in the hotel rooms for free.
Breakfast
You can start your day with a full breakfast, which costs AUD 42 per person per day. 
Children & extra beds
Maximum capacity of extra beds in a room is 1. 
Pets
Pets are not allowed.

Questions of the users
About Point Hotel
Can I enjoy fireworks views from the room balconies on special occasions?
10 November 2024
No specific views of fireworks are guaranteed from the rooms during events like New Year's Eve.
Is it possible to smoke on the balconies at the hotel?
12 December 2024
All rooms and balconies are designated as non-smoking. There is a specific outdoor smoking area available at the lobby level.
Will the $50 deposit be refunded at checkout if there are no extra charges?
20 January 2025
Yes, the deposit will be returned if no incidental charges are applied to the room during the stay.
What are the check-out times, and is late check-out available?
3 March 2025
Regular check-out is at 12:00 pm, with an option for late check-out until 2:00 pm for a fee of $25.
Are twin beds available, and is parking included in the room price?
25 April 2025
Yes, twin bedding options are available in most room types, except the Altitude Suite, and parking is included for all bookings.
Do the hotel rooms have facilities for making tea and coffee?
15 May 2025
Every room includes tea and coffee making facilities, complete with a selection of teas, sugars, and milk.
Can guests request rooms with river views, and do all rooms come with a fridge?
11 June 2025
Requests for river or city views can be made at the time of reservation, and all rooms are furnished with a minibar-sized fridge.
Is it possible to upgrade a room at the time of booking?
29 July 2025
Room upgrades can be secured for a fee, varying depending on the room type. Check the hotel directly for current availability.
Can early check-in be arranged if I arrive in the morning?
5 September 2025
Standard check-in begins at 2:00 pm, but early check-in at 12:00 pm can be arranged for an additional fee. Guests are welcome to leave luggage and explore until then.
Is there a laundry service available for guests?
15 October 2025
Yes, there is a guest laundry facility available on-site for visitors to use during their stay.
